Weeds Are Now Resisting Monsanto Weed Killer, Spurring Crisis in American Agriculture

May 8th, 2010 · No Comments

Just as the heavy use of antibiotics contributed to the rise of drug-resistant supergerms, American farmers’ near-ubiquitous use of the weedkiller Roundup has led to the rapid growth of tenacious new superweeds.

General Motors freed of obligations for polluted property under bankruptcy

August 8th, 2009 · 1 Comment

When General Motors Co. emerged from bankruptcy, it was freed of obligations for polluted properties at discarded plant sites that will require millions of dollars to clean up.

Plasma Turns Garbage into Gas

November 10th, 2008 · No Comments

Engineers have developed an efficient torch for blasting garbage with a stream of
superheated gas, known as plasma. When trash is dropped into a chamber and heated
to 10,000 degrees Fahrenheit, its organic components—food, fluids, paper—vaporize into a hot, pressurized gas, which turns a turbine to generate electricity.

Scientists discover Patagonian diesel that grows on trees

November 4th, 2008 · No Comments

The fungus, called Gliocladium roseum and discovered growing inside the ulmo tree (Eucryphia cordifolia) in northern Patagonia, produces a range of hydrocarbon molecules that are virtually identical to the fuel-grade compounds in existing fossil fuels
